10mm recoils more than .45 auto. I own a G20 and G21, and have shot them one after the other. Standard 230gr .45 auto generates about 75% of the recoil that standard 180gr 10mm auto (@~1100 fps) does. Hot 10mm loads generate only marginal increases in recoil with the G20. Don't get me wrong, the G20 is an excellent gun; it just makes 9mm weapons feel like BB guns so be prepared for that.
